As a student within the College of Arts and Sciences, you have two advisers to support you. Your assigned academic adviser can help with choosing classes, learning how to get involved on campus, talking through your future goals and planning on how to meet them, as well as connecting you with campus resources. Your academic adviser will also help keep an eye on all of the boxes that need to be checked off to meet your graduation requirements.

CAS Advisers are here to help answer questions like:

  • How long will it take to complete a degree?
  • What courses satisfy requirements?
  • Is the major I’ve selected appropriate for my goals?
  • Should I consider a minor or concentration?
  • Can I take courses here or at another school during the summer?

Other services advisers can provide are:

  • Referrals to other campus resources
  • Graduation audits
  • Career planning

As a student within the College of Arts and Sciences, you have two advisers to support you. Your faculty adviser is a faculty, or instructor, within your area of study. They are the go to person in your department for you to talk about your major, learn of research or internship opportunities, learn more about your field, and explore graduate school or career path options.

Feel free to reach out to them at any time. It may feel odd to reach out to a professor you’ve never met before to ask for a time to sit down and talk with them about the field, but they are excited to do so and there to help.

Some departments also have specific faculty that advise students seeking internships. If you are looking to complete an internship for your major and/or minor, please contact your internship coordinator.

If your future plans include professional programs such as medical, dental, veterinarian or optometry schools, our pre-professional advisers can help you be best prepared to become a competitive applicant for such programs. They offer a variety of services including workshops, a weekly newsletter, and consultations for CAS Students.
